Hey folks, Just got my billets ready to glue up for the 2012Idaho bearhunt bow im building. I don't have any smooth on but I do have some Urac, just wondering if ya'll think that would work OK...I'm not sure of it's gap filling properties....Thanks in advance, Dave
If it has glass or phonlic in it URAC won't work. Don
URAC has great gap filling properties, but it's for wood to wood only, not for glass like Don has stated.
Epoxy is what you want
Get some Defcon 30 minute two part epoxy Dave, works great and gives you some wiggle room if you want to make adjustments before it cures.
